About the Role

~2 min read

As a Production Planner, you will be responsible for a range of critical tasks, including:

  • Order Management: Receive orders from sales offices and customers, ensuring accuracy, and setting delivery dates based on material availability, customer requirements, and production schedules.
  • Production Planning: Establish production plans and priorities in line with customer demands; creating daily work schedules for hourly personnel to optimize production efficiency.
  • Shipping and Logistics: Identify the best prices and services from carriers, coordinate customer shipments, determine efficient routes, and expedite deliveries as needed to meet customer requirements.  You will also plan daily loading schedules and prepare loading combinations for shipping finished products.
  • Inventory Management: Place orders for raw material and miscellaneous inventory items, securing the best possible pricing while adhering to specifications.  Prepare bill of materials from prints/drawings to fulfill complete projects.  Maintain material inventory levels within predefined objectives, removing shipped material from records, and maintain inventory records.
  • Communication and Coordination: Coordinate interplant transfers of materials and keep sales and plant personnel informed about material availability, production, shipping schedules, and all relevant information.  Manage order changes in production scheduling and shipping and resolve daily issues related to these changes.
  • Documentation and Compliance: Prepare material and product certificates, coordinate inspections, and oversee material sampling as required by various representative agencies.

Requirements

~1 min read
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Experience with inventory control, loading, and shipping procedures.
  • Ability to read shop drawings.
  • Strong computer skills, including proficiency in Microsoft Excel, Word, and PowerPoint.
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ills.
  • A team player with the ability to work effectively in a dynamic and collaborative environment.
